Tableplus
Tableplus Features
  • Multi-database support (MySQL, PostgreSQL, SQLite, etc)
  • Intuitive GUI for writing queries, viewing data, and managing databases
  • Support for SSH tunneling and SSL encryption
  • Tabbed interface for working with multiple databases
  • Object search and filter
  • ER diagrams and visual table designer
  • Import/export data and schema
  • Parameterized queries

Tableplus
Tableplus

Pros

  • Clean and easy-to-use interface
  • Powerful query editor with syntax highlighting
  • Connects to databases locally or remotely via SSH
  • Good performance even with large datasets
  • Cross-platform support (Mac, Windows, Linux)

Cons

  • Limited support for some advanced database features
  • Steep learning curve for complex queries and data management
  • No native support for some databases like MSSQL
  • Lacks user management and access control features
